- When bringing your electric bike in for a tune-up please do not bring your battery. We don't need it unless we're diagnosing trouble with the bike. This way, we can clean the battery ports on the bike.
- If you're bringing your ebike in for diagnosis please bring the battery, keys, and charger.

Electric Bike
(Comprehensive Tune-Up)
$150.00
(For electric bikes)
Inspect for loose & worn parts
Check tires
Check hubs, headset, bottom bracket
Adjust brakes
Lube cables and chain
Adjust shifting/derailleur
Wheel align
Adjust hubs, headset and bracket
Lube all suspension pivot points
Clean chain and drivetrain
True wheels
Inspect and clean battery connections
Inspect cables and connectors
Inspect and clean pedal assist sensors
For Bosch system, update software if needed
*If parts need replaced, we will contact you first for approval. Please note that new parts and installation are additional costs as well as extensive wheel truing and very dirty bike cleaning.

Overhaul
(Intense Cleaning)
$300.00
(For all bikes)
Full disassembly of bike
Close inspection of ALL components
Detailed cleaning of ALL components
Install new parts (parts extra; install included)
Replace cables/housing
Shifter overhaul if needed (parts extra; install included)
Replace bar tape (installation included; bar tape is extra cost)
Bearings cleaned and re-greased (applies to loose/cartridge bearings; labor for installation of replacement sealed bearings included with service; additional cost for new parts)
Detailed cleaning and waxing of the frame (no wax on matte finishes)
Extensive wheel truing (additional cost for new spokes/nipples; installation of these included)
Install new tires/tubes/rim strip (labor included.; additional cost for new tire/tube/rim strip if needed; additional cost for TUBELESS SETUP and required parts)
Re-assembly of the bike
Suspension pressure check (applies to air suspension only and must be done during pickup with the rider present)
Suspension rebuilds (ie. fork/rear shock overhauls will be an additional fee)
